Am Mittwoch, 6. Februar 2013 schrieb Ludovic Courtès:

> Andreas Enge <address@hidden> skribis:

> > checking whether libgcrypt can be dynamically loaded... no

> > configure: error: GNU libgcrypt does not appear to be usable; see

> > `--with- libgcrypt-prefix' and `README'.

> Just pass --with-libgcrypt-prefix=$HOME/.guix-profile/lib.

 

Yes, that should work, but...

 

> The code corresponding to the check above is simple-minded (it’s in

> m4/guix.m4). All it does is:

> guile -c "(dynamic-func \"gcry_md_hash_buffer\" (dynamic-link

> \"$LIBGCRYPT\"))"

> and checks its return code.

> Passing --with-libgcrypt-prefix allows it to work with non-standard

> prefixes.

 

... under guix, $HOME/.guix-profile/{lib,...} is the standard prefix ;-)

 

So would it be possible to modify the test so that it takes LIBRARY_PATH into account? (If it were C, the AC macros would do that automatically.) Or could one simply use AC_CHECK_LIB?

 

If not, a possible work-around would be to check explicitly with the $HOME/.guix-profile/lib prefix.
